

# Creating a dataset using a Microsoft Excel file
Microsoft Excel files

To create a dataset using a Microsoft Excel file data source, upload an .xlsx file from a local or networked drive. The data is imported into [SPICE](spice.md).

**To create a dataset based on an excel file**

1. Check [Data source quotas](data-source-limits.md) to make sure that your target file doesn't exceed data source quotas.

1. On the Quick start page, choose **Data**.

1. On the **Data** page, choose **Create ** then **New dataset**.

1. Choose **Upload a file**.

1. In the **Open** dialog box, choose a file, and then choose **Open**.

   A file must be 1 GB or less to be uploaded to Quick Sight.

1. If the Excel file contains multiple sheets, choose the sheet to import. You can change this later by preparing the data. 

1. 
**Note**  
On the following screens, you have multiple chances to prepare the data. Each of these takes you to the **Prepare Data** screen. This screen is the same one where you can access after the data import is complete. It enables you to change the upload settings even after the upload is complete.

    Choose **Select** to confirm your settings. Or you can choose **Edit/Preview data** to prepare the data immediately.

   A preview of the data appears on the next screen. You can't make changes directly to the data preview. 

1. If the data headings and content don't look correct, choose **Edit settings and prepare data** to correct the file upload settings. 

   Otherwise, choose **Next**.

1. On the **Data Source Details** screen, you can choose **Edit/Preview data**. You can specify a dataset name in the **Prepare Data** screen. 

   If you don't need to prepare the data, you can choose to create an analysis using the data as-is. Choose **Visualize**. Doing this names the dataset the same as the source file, and takes you to the **Analysis** screen. **Note**  
If at anytime you want to make changes to the file, such as adding a new field,you must make the change in Microsoft Excel and create a new dataset using the updated version in Quick Sight.
